Social media has changed the way people communicate. Unlimited interconnectivity, boundless ability to share knowledge, and viral transit of information via social networks have altered the way people shop, date, and identify with peers. It has given rise to new humor (hashtag jokes) and virtually eliminated geographic distance between families and friends. Today alone, approximately 500 million tweets will be posted, 70 million photos will be shared on Instagram, and 4.5 billion likes will be generated on Facebook [1].
